EGL: Implement EGL_EXT_device_drm and EXT_device_drm_render_node These extensions are needed by Exo for zwp_linux_dmabuf v4 support. Add the needed infrastructure to the EGL backend to support device queries and expose the extensions there. In the future we will want to support the extensions on Vulkan as well, however unfortunately this is not trivial, so leave it out for now. // FunctionsEGL.h: Defines the FunctionsEGL class to load functions and data from EGL
#ifndef LIBANGLE_RENDERER_GL_CROS_FUNCTIONSEGL_H_
#define LIBANGLE_RENDERER_GL_CROS_FUNCTIONSEGL_H_
#include <EGL/egl.h>
#include <EGL/eglext.h>
#include <string>
#include <vector>
#include "libANGLE/Error.h"
namespace rx
{
class FunctionsGL;
class FunctionsEGL
{
public:
FunctionsEGL();
virtual ~FunctionsEGL();
int majorVersion;
int minorVersion;
egl::Error initialize(EGLNativeDisplayType nativeDisplay);
egl::Error terminate();
virtual void *getProcAddress(const char *name) const = 0;
FunctionsGL *makeFunctionsGL() const;
bool hasExtension(const char *extension) const;
EGLDisplay getDisplay() const;
EGLint getError() const;
EGLBoolean chooseConfig(EGLint const *attrib_list,
EGLConfig *configs,
EGLint config_size,
EGLint *num_config) const;
EGLBoolean getConfigs(EGLConfig *configs, EGLint config_size, EGLint *num_config) const;
EGLBoolean getConfigAttrib(EGLConfig config, EGLint attribute, EGLint *value) const;
EGLSurface getCurrentSurface(EGLint readdraw) const;
EGLContext createContext(EGLConfig config,
EGLContext share_context,
EGLint const *attrib_list) const;
EGLSurface createPbufferSurface(EGLConfig config, const EGLint *attrib_list) const;
EGLSurface createWindowSurface(EGLConfig config,
EGLNativeWindowType win,
const EGLint *attrib_list) const;
EGLBoolean destroyContext(EGLContext context) const;
EGLBoolean destroySurface(EGLSurface surface) const;
EGLBoolean makeCurrent(EGLSurface surface, EGLContext context) const;
const char *queryString(EGLint name) const;
EGLBoolean querySurface(EGLSurface surface, EGLint attribute, EGLint *value) const;
EGLBoolean swapBuffers(EGLSurface surface) const;
EGLBoolean bindTexImage(EGLSurface surface, EGLint buffer) const;
EGLBoolean releaseTexImage(EGLSurface surface, EGLint buffer) const;
EGLBoolean surfaceAttrib(EGLSurface surface, EGLint attribute, EGLint value) const;
EGLBoolean swapInterval(EGLint interval) const;
EGLContext getCurrentContext() const;
EGLImageKHR createImageKHR(EGLContext context,
EGLenum target,
EGLClientBuffer buffer,
const EGLint *attrib_list) const;
EGLBoolean destroyImageKHR(EGLImageKHR image) const;
EGLSyncKHR createSyncKHR(EGLenum type, const EGLint *attrib_list) const;
EGLBoolean destroySyncKHR(EGLSyncKHR sync) const;
EGLint clientWaitSyncKHR(EGLSyncKHR sync, EGLint flags, EGLTimeKHR timeout) const;
EGLBoolean getSyncAttribKHR(EGLSyncKHR sync, EGLint attribute, EGLint *value) const;
EGLint waitSyncKHR(EGLSyncKHR sync, EGLint flags) const;
EGLBoolean swapBuffersWithDamageKHR(EGLSurface surface,
const EGLint *rects,
EGLint n_rects) const;
EGLBoolean presentationTimeANDROID(EGLSurface surface, EGLnsecsANDROID time) const;
void setBlobCacheFuncsANDROID(EGLSetBlobFuncANDROID set, EGLGetBlobFuncANDROID get) const;
EGLBoolean getCompositorTimingSupportedANDROID(EGLSurface surface, EGLint name) const;
EGLBoolean getCompositorTimingANDROID(EGLSurface surface,
EGLint numTimestamps,
const EGLint *names,
EGLnsecsANDROID *values) const;
EGLBoolean getNextFrameIdANDROID(EGLSurface surface, EGLuint64KHR *frameId) const;
EGLBoolean getFrameTimestampSupportedANDROID(EGLSurface surface, EGLint timestamp) const;
EGLBoolean getFrameTimestampsANDROID(EGLSurface surface,
EGLuint64KHR frameId,
EGLint numTimestamps,
const EGLint *timestamps,
EGLnsecsANDROID *values) const;
EGLint dupNativeFenceFDANDROID(EGLSync sync) const;
EGLint queryDmaBufFormatsEXT(EGLint maxFormats, EGLint *formats, EGLint *numFormats) const;
EGLint queryDmaBufModifiersEXT(EGLint format,
EGLint maxModifiers,
EGLuint64KHR *modifiers,
EGLBoolean *externalOnly,
EGLint *numModifiers) const;
EGLBoolean queryDeviceAttribEXT(EGLDisplay dpy, EGLint attribute, EGLAttrib *value) const;
const char *queryDeviceStringEXT(EGLDeviceEXT device, EGLint name) const;
EGLBoolean queryDisplayAttribEXT(EGLint attribute, EGLAttrib *value) const;
private:
// So as to isolate from angle we do not include angleutils.h and cannot
// use angle::NonCopyable so we replicated it here instead.
FunctionsEGL(const FunctionsEGL &) = delete;
void operator=(const FunctionsEGL &) = delete;
// Fallback mechanism for creating a display from a native device object.
EGLDisplay getNativeDisplay(int *major, int *minor);
struct EGLDispatchTable;
EGLDispatchTable *mFnPtrs;
EGLDisplay mEGLDisplay;
std::vector<std::string> mExtensions;
};
} // namespace rx
#endif // LIBANGLE_RENDERER_GL_CROS_FUNCTIONSEGL_H_
